Historical Zealous is in a wild and remote location on a fjord and sports stunning mountainous scenery; greener than green. The scent of wood smoke wafts through the air. Be sure that you have good tires on your vehicle as the road in (gravel, mountainous, steep, winding) is known to be very hard on them and I don't think that there is anywhere to get a tire repaired in Zeballos. Check out the Estuary Trail right in town, and Atluck Lake and Little Huson Caves Regional Park on short side trips, on your way in or out of Zeballos. British Columbia magazine has a good article on Zeballos in it's archives. Most people visit Zeballos as a staging point for Kayaking or fishing or nature tours, or for work related reasons.
Kimberley is located in the East Kootenay in the southeast part of British Columbia. It is a jewel for those who love nature, outdoors sports and don't like to deal with too much traffic. I have been to Kimberley three times this year in the summer and look forward to experience Kimberley in their Winter/Ski season. In June, I was impressed with the green luscious landscape of the town and surroundings. Did some hiking at their Kimberley Nature Park, a over 800 hectares of forested land with lots of hiking, biking and other outdoors activities to enjoy. Also, even without being a golfer, it is easy to notice the area in and around Kimberley has the most golf courses pro-capita in the region :) About the locals: a truly genuine, heartfelt welcoming attitude I noticed in everyone I talked to! Coming from a big city lifestyle, it is refreshing to experience a friendly chat and a genuine smile in this quaint European style town with a walkable main street ( which to me, as a public administrator, speaks volumes of their smart city planning style). Also noticeable, it's the booming wave of new entrepreneurs in the the Platz ( the name of their main street, which features some new trendy cafes', restaurants, a great essential oil shop, healthfood store, etc.). The best part is the time it took me to get here. Just a bit over 2 hours from my my home in North Vancouver to Kimberley. The International Airport of the Rockies is just 15 minutes away and has 2 flights per day to and from Vancouver with Pacific Coastal Airline as well as flights to and from calgary with Air Canada. A great secret destination which is becoming less of a secret not only for Calgarians but for international visitors alike.
